Core principles

The values that drive everything.

Inclusion by design

Accessibility is built into our work — and our thinking — from the word go. Not as a retrofitted check-box exercise. When we say "from the start," we mean it structurally, not just as a aspiration.

Rigour

Our advice is evidence-based and grounded in data. When we make a recommendation, it's because we've seen it work — measured, not assumed. Our research arm exists to keep our practice honest.

Nothing about us without us

Disabled perspectives lead our research, training, and consulting. This isn't lip service — it's structurally embedded in how we run engagements, who we hire and contract, and how we price our work. We are not a firm that consults disabled people as an afterthought.

Urgency

AI is moving fast — faster than the policies, knowledge, and practices needed to make it accessible. The cost of waiting doesn't fall equally. For people already excluded, delay has a compounding cost. We work with urgency without sacrificing quality.

Constructive by nature

Our measure of success is what we can prove works. We don't campaign for or against AI — we build practical paths forward. The question we ask is: what actually helps?
